Book of Records Oatmeal Stout gets a version with Hazelnut and Vanilla, while our Swedish customers can expect more of our beers at Systembolaget in December – Weekly Brewery Update
This week we packaged a version of Book of Records, with Hazelnut and Vanilla, we received our licence to open a Tap Room at our Kungssten Brewery, we packaged our collab with Cervisiam, and we've got more beer available at Systembolaget for our Swedish customers.
Pop Corn Hop Porn has made a comeback and we brewed an Oatmeal Stout with Benchwarmers Brewing Co – Weekly Brewery Update
This week we released an old favourite Pop Corn Hop Porn, packaged some more A Passion for Gingers, shipped off some palettes to our importer in Norway and brewed a collaboration with our friends from Benchwarmers Brewing Co. A large shipment of beer from us and some other great Gothenburg Breweries has also arrived at Craft Hamilton in New Zealand, so we're hoping for some new fans on the other side of the world.
